Calculated
/ˈkælkjəleɪtɪd/
verb
To determine the value of something or the solution to something by a mathematical process.
“Calculate the square root of 3 to 10 decimal places.”
To determine values or solutions by a mathematical process; reckon.
To plan; to expect; to think.
adjective
Arrived at or determined by mathematical calculation; ascertained mathematically.
“The calculated total appeared to be wrong.”
Carefully thought out or planned.
“We made a calculated decision not to visit them on the first day, in case we seemed too eager.”
